I have looked at Atascosa blinds in the past and I can tell you they are well built. I drive by their shop in Jourdanton on my way from Corpus to my own ranch in the Hill Country and have admired them for years. However, they are insanely expensive for what you are actually getting and there are literally dozens of other builders who have comparable products that are much easier to move and install and cost a fraction of the price. If money is no object, I suppose that factors into the equation. However, I needed three and did not feel like separating myself from 30K to get them onto my place and set up on site.

Things have definitely gotten more expensive. The Ranch King Little Buck I paid $1750 for (with tower), 6-7 years ago. They're about $3k, now.
BTW, if you don't need something huge, the Little Buck is an excellent blind. Because of the "tapered" sides, it feels bigger than the floor dimensions would make you think. Just fine for an adult plus a kid, and even two normal-sized adults can hunt it together.
